Key Features to Look for in a Credit Card for Educational and Childcare Payments
When selecting a credit card for private school, after-school programs, and childcare expenses, consider:
1. Rewards for Educational & Childcare Spending
Cards offering bonus categories or elevated rewards specifically for tuition, childcare, and learning supplies.
2. Cashback & Points Per Dollar Spent
Maximize savings with high cash-back rates or points on relevant expenses.
3. Flexible Redemption Options
Options to redeem rewards for statement credits, gift cards, or direct payments toward tuition or childcare providers.
4. Introductory Offers and Sign-Up Bonuses
Substantial bonuses for meeting spending thresholds, particularly during peak spending periods.
5. Perks and Protections
Purchase protections, dispute resolution, and extended warranties on educational supplies or electronics for children.
6. Expense Management Tools
Ease of tracking, categorization, and reimbursement, especially for families managing multiple accounts or authorized users.
Top Credit Card Options for Paying Private School, After-School Programs, and Childcare in Connecticut
Based on features, family needs, and rewards programs, these credit cards stand out for Connecticut suburban families:
| Credit Card | Key Rewards & Benefits | Annual Fee | Best For |
|---|---|---|---|
| Chase Freedom Flex | 5% Cashback on rotating categories, 5% on travel purchased through Chase, 3% dining & drugstores | $0 | General spending with category flexibility |
| American Express Blue Cash Preferred | 6% cashback on U.S. supermarket spending, 3% on transit & U.S. streaming services | $95 | Grocery, transit, childcare-related subscriptions |
| U.S. Bank Altitude Connect Visa Signature Card | 4x points on travel, grocery stores, and streaming services | $0 introductory, $95 thereafter | Travel, family outings, and grocery rewards |
| Bank of America® Customized Cash Rewards | 3% cashback in category of choice (including online shopping or home improvement) | $0 | Flexible category rewards for diverse expenses |
| Citi Double Cash Card | 2% cashback on all purchases (1% when buying, 1% when paying) | $0 | Everyday simplicity and broad reward coverage |

Strategies to Maximize Rewards for Connecticut Families
To truly benefit from the best credit cards, families should:
- Align spending patterns with the card’s reward categories.
- Utilize sign-up bonuses during peak spending periods, e.g., back-to-school season.
- Set up recurring payments for tuition and childcare to ensure consistent reward earning.
- Leverage authorized user features for family members to consolidate rewards without losing oversight.
